What is a Copy Paper Box?
A copy paper box is a storage container designed to hold standard reams of copy paper. These boxes are usually made from cardboard and are developed to be durable enough to safeguard the paper from damage, wetness, and dirt. Choosing the best copy paper box might not look like a substantial decision, but it can make a huge distinction in your workflow and overall performance. Here are some essential aspects to consider:
1. Size
The size of the copy paper box need to match the kind of paper you mean to use. Most standard boxes fit 8.5 x 11 inches or A4 Paper On Sale sheets, but if you require other sizes, search for specialized boxes.
2. Weight
The weight of the paper affects its durability and viability for different tasks. Standard paper weighs about 20 lb, while much heavier choices might weigh 24 lb or more. Pick a weight that lines up with your printing requires.
3. Type of Paper
Think about whether you require basic white paper, colored options, or specialized sheets. Various jobs need various kinds of paper to accomplish the wanted result.
4. Storage and Organization
If you have actually limited storage space, think about stackable boxes or those with a slim profile. An arranged office is important for workflow effectiveness.
5. Ecological Impact
Search for environment-friendly choices that utilize recycled products or have accreditations like the Forest Stewardship Council (FSC). Sustainable options help in reducing your environmental footprint.

Correct storage of copy paper boxes can assist maintain the quality of the paper and prolong its life expectancy. Here are some storage tips:
